| NeuN antibody reacts with most neuronal cell types throughout the nervous system of mice including cerebellum, cerebral cortex, hippocampus, thalamus, spinal cord and neurons in the peripheral nervous system including dorsal root ganglia, sympathetic chain ganglia and enteric ganglia. The immunohistochemical staining is primarily in the nucleus of the neurons with lighter staining in the cytoplasm. The few cell types which are not reactive include Purkinje, mitral and photoreceptor cells. Developmentally, immunoreactivity is first observed shortly after neurons have become postmitotic, no staining has been observed in proliferative zones. The antibody is an excellent marker for neurons in primary cultures and in retinoic acid-stimulated P19 cells. It is also useful for identifying neurons in transplants. |

| Applications | Suitable for use in Immunohistochemistry, Western Blot and Immunocytochemistry. Other applications have not been tested. |
| Recommended Dilutions | Immunohistochemistry (Paraffin): 1:100. Citric acid and microwave pretreatment may be used for antigen retrieval in rat cerebellum (optimal staining). Immunoreactivity is seen in nuclear staining in neurons in the granular layer. No signal detected in nucleus of Purkinje cells. |
| Western Blot: Recognizes 2-3 bands in the 46-48kD range and possibly another band at ~66kD. |
| Immunocytochemistry: 1:10-1:100. Neurons in culture should be permeabilized with 0.1% Triton X-100. N2173 should be diluted in buffer only, without excess protein blocking agents or detergents. |
